New forms of energy rice cooker
Technical Field
The invention relates to the technical field of electric cookers, in particular to a new energy electric cooker.
Background
The electric cooker is a modern cooker capable of performing various processing such as steaming, boiling, stewing and braising, can cook food and preserve heat, has working temperature of about 100 ℃, is clean and sanitary in use, has no pollution, saves time and labor, is one of indispensable tools for household labor modernization, and new energy refers to various energy forms except traditional energy. The new energy electric cooker converts solar energy into electric power for storage, is energy-saving and environment-friendly, and is a development trend of new-age household appliances.

Referring to fig. 1-3, a new energy electric rice cooker comprises a housing 1, a storage battery 2 is fixedly connected to the outer surface of the bottom of the housing 1 through screws, a base 3 is fixedly connected to the outer surface of the bottom of the storage battery 2 through screws, a first inverter 4 and a first heating plate 5 are embedded in the bottom of the housing 1, the first heating plate 5 is located on the outer surface of the top of the first inverter 4, a first rice cooking pot 6 is installed on the outer surface of the top of the first heating plate 5, a heat insulation door 7 is rotatably connected to one side of the housing 1, a partition plate 8 is arranged above the first rice cooking pot 6 to separate the interior of the housing 1 into two operation areas, so that the operation can be respectively performed without being affected by the temperature and the smell of the two parties, a second inverter 9 is fixedly connected to the outer surface of the top of the partition plate 8 through screws, a second heating, the first heating plate 5 and the second heating plate 10 respectively heat the first rice cooking cylinder 6 and the second rice cooking cylinder 11, so that the rice cooking amount is increased, porridge and soup can be cooked while cooking rice conveniently, the practicability is improved, the multifunctional rice cooking device is suitable for families with multiple mouths, the second rice cooking cylinder 11 is installed on the outer surface of the top of the second heating plate 10, handles 12 are rotatably connected to the outer surface of the top of the second rice cooking cylinder 11 close to two sides, the first rice cooking cylinder 6 and the second rice cooking cylinder 11 with waste heat can be taken out by hand conveniently, a controller 13 is fixedly connected to the outer surface of one side of the shell 1 far away from the heat insulation door 7 through screws, the first heating plate 5 and the second heating plate 10 are respectively controlled to operate, a button 14 is embedded on the outer surface of one side of the controller 13 far away from the shell 1, fixing rods 15 are embedded at positions of the outer surfaces of two sides of the shell 1 close to the handles 12, clamping rods 16 are, two kelly 16 blocks are fixed, convenient to install and dismantle, the peripheral cover of kelly 16 has the solid fixed ring of first solid fixed ring 17 and the solid fixed ring of second 18, the solid fixed ring of first solid fixed ring 17 and second 18 pass through screw thread screwed connection, it is fixed to be convenient for entangle two kellies 16, prevent not hard up, and the solid fixed ring of second 18 is located one side of the solid fixed ring of first 17, the below of kelly 16 is equipped with solar cell panel 19, and screw fixedly connected with thermal-insulated case lid 20 is passed through to solar cell panel 19's bottom.
The storage battery 2 is respectively electrically connected with the solar panel 19, the first inverter 4 and the second inverter 9, the storage battery 2 stores the power converted by the solar panel 19, and the first inverter 4 and the second inverter 9 are respectively electrically connected with the first heating plate 5 and the second heating plate 10; the controller 13 is respectively and electrically connected with the first heating plate 5 and the second heating plate 10, so that the first rice cooking cylinder 6 and the second rice cooking cylinder 11 can be respectively heated, the rice cooking amount is increased, porridge and soup can be cooked while cooking is facilitated, the practicability is improved, the controller is suitable for families with multiple persons, and a plurality of indicating lamps are embedded in the outer surface of one side of the controller 13, which is far away from the shell 1; fixing grooves are formed in the outer surfaces of the two sides of the shell 1, close to the handle 12, so that the two fixing rods 15 can rotate at the ends far away from the clamping rods 16 conveniently, and the two fixing grooves are in interference fit with the ends, far away from the clamping rods 16, of the two fixing rods 15 respectively; the opposite ends of the two clamping rods 16 are respectively provided with a clamping block and a clamping groove, the two clamping rods 16 are clamped and connected through the clamping block and the clamping groove, so that the installation and the disassembly are convenient and rapid, the inner periphery of the first fixing ring 17 close to the second fixing ring 18 and the periphery of the second fixing ring 18 close to the first fixing ring 17 are respectively provided with a thread, and the opposite ends of the first fixing ring 17 and the second fixing ring 18 are spirally connected through the threads, so that the two clamping rods 16 are conveniently sleeved and fixed to prevent looseness; the inner peripheries of the first fixing ring 17 and the second fixing ring 18 are respectively provided with a movable groove, the insides of the two movable grooves are respectively connected with a sliding ring in a sliding manner, when the first fixing ring 17 is in spiral connection with the second fixing ring 18, the first fixing ring 17 and the second fixing ring 18 are conveniently limited at a certain position through the sliding ring, the opposite ends of the two clamping rods 16 are conveniently sleeved and fixed to prevent loosening, the inner peripheries of the two sliding rings are respectively welded with the peripheries of the two clamping rods 16, and the peripheries of the two clamping rods 16 are respectively in interference fit with the inner peripheries of the first fixing ring 17 and the second fixing ring 18; the number of the handles 12 is four, the two handles 12 are rotatably connected with the outer surface of the top part of the first rice cooking vat 6 close to two sides, the first rice cooking vat 6 with waste heat and the second rice cooking vat 11 can be conveniently taken out by hand, and the outer surface of the bottom part of the base 3 close to the edge is embedded with a sucker, so that the base 3 can be conveniently adsorbed on a smooth ground, and the electric wire is prevented from tripping over and turning on the side; the outer surface of one side of the heat insulation door 7 far away from the shell 1 is welded with a handle, the heat insulation door 7 is conveniently opened in a rotating mode, a rubber ring is embedded in the periphery of the heat insulation door 7, and the top of the heat insulation box cover 20 is rotatably connected with a handle.
